Click Here To Download the Small Press Form!Heroes Convention is not only one of the most recognizable names on the comics convention circuit, but has a well-deserved reputation as a convention that puts comics first. If you're a creator or publisher that's just starting out, or someone whose star is on the rise, just about to make that big splash, purchasing space in Artists Alley at HeroesCon will give you exposure to fans, other creators, and publishers.

PRICE SCHEDULE:

SMALL PRESS TABLE: $300

Includes 6' table, 2 chairs, and 2 passes. Great for a solo venture or a two-man team. Or a two-woman team. Man/Woman teams are fine, too.

SMALL PRESS BOOTH: $700
Includes a 10' x 10' booth, 2 8' tables, 4 chairs, and 4 passes. Excellent for those with a lot of stuff to sell/display, publishers looking to make a big splash, or collectives of creators combining resources to get a big swank space. We admire your moxie!


FOR ADDITIONAL SEATS above the allotment you receive with your purchased space(s), the cost is $50 per additional seat, up to a maximum of 1 additional person per Small Press Table, and 4 additional persons per Small Press Booth. No exceptions--we want everyone to have the most pleasant and comfortable show they can, and overcrowded tables are the opposite of pleasant and comfortable.

DISCLAIMER: We are proud of our family-friendly atmosphere and reputation, and strongly discourage adult materials of any kind at our show. We reserve the right to eject violators of our policies at any time, without refund, at our discretion. Feel free to e-mail if you have questions!
